What's The Definition Of Cancan?

cancan in American English
noun: a lively high-kicking dance that came into vogue about 1830 in Paris and after 1844 was used as an exhibition dance

cancan in British English
noun: a high-kicking dance performed by a female chorus, originating in the music halls of 19th-century Paris
